Graduate Student Spotlight

Joshua Tapper is a doctoral candidate in Jewish History. His dissertation examines the revival of Jewish organizational and cultural life in the final years of the Soviet Union and early post-Soviet period. Josh holds master's degrees from the Columbia Graduate School of Journalism and the University of Toronto's Centre for European, Russian, and Eurasian Studies. His journalism has appeared in the New York Times, The Washington Post, The Jewish Daily Forward, and many other publications. Most recently, Josh has served as producer and host of the Taube Center's podcast, Primary Source!
